The latter is especially important in the context of smart building automation applications. The drawbacks in precision due to the sparse amount of labeled data were counteracted with a novel generative image generator IIG.
This generator creates synthetic thermal frames from the sparse amount of available labeled data. Multiple robustness tests were performed during the evaluation process to determine the overall usability of the aforementioned algorithms as well as the advantage of the image generator. They also prove to be robust against disturbances of warm air streams, sun radiation, the replacement of the sensor with an equal type sensor, new persons, cold objects, movements along the image frame border and people standing still.
However, the precision decreases for persons wearing thick layers of clothes, such as winter clothing, or in scenarios where the number of present persons exceeds the number of persons the algorithm was trained on. In summary, both algorithms are suitable for detection and localization purposes, although YOLOv5m has the advantage in real-time image processing capabilities, accompanied by a smaller model size and slightly higher precision.

The presence detection of a person with and without movement is essential within many aspects of building automation, such as smart lighting systems [ 1 ], elderly fall detection [ 2 , 3 , 4 ] or movement tracking [ 5 , 6 ].
